Council approves property tax abatement tied to veteran disability exemption
Summary
By motion the council approved a Minnehaha County abatement request (2026-0037) for a surviving spouse whose property received a 100% Permanent and Total Disabled Veteran evaluation, reducing 2025 taxes payable in 2026 by $1,605.77.

The Colton City Council approved an abatement recommended by Minnehaha County (Abatement No. 2026-0037). County records in the packet show the taxpayer purchased the home on Sept. 8, 2023 and was issued a 100% Permanent and Total Disabled Veteran evaluation on July 7, 2025 (surviving spouse). The county recommended an abatement of $1,605.77 for the 2025 levy (taxes payable in 2026) based on the $200,000 exemption portion applicable for July–December 2025.
County worksheets included in the record show the corrected total tax for the property after the exemption is $2,380.11 compared with the original tax billed of $3,985.88; the difference equals the abatement amount approved by the council. The motion to approve the abatement was recorded as moved by Evans and seconded by Wochnick; roll call indicated the motion passed.
